Fujiike Grabs Some Chips Back

Level 6 : Blinds 400/800, 800 ante

Masashi Fujiike opened to 1,600 and picked up calls from the button and the big blind.

The flop revealed {3-Spades}{a-Clubs}{8-Hearts} and Fujiike continued for 2,000 after it was checked to him. Only the button stayed interested and called and both checked on the {5-Hearts} turn.

A {6-Hearts} showed up on the river and Fujiike sent 5,000, which was enough to make his opponent fold.
